Transaction 52457837621217e87d97959a909ece30816c054d1f62f68ae307cc42589d1912

6 Input
2 Outputs
  • 52457837621217e87d97959a909ece30816c054d1f62f68ae307cc42589d1912:0
  • value  1014999
    address  3L7aoJLFtWCe5CTaD4tTsHbPG2iN7sLyJA
  • 52457837621217e87d97959a909ece30816c054d1f62f68ae307cc42589d1912:1
  • value  984348
    address  169t5t831dxjAJRpiGfDxyjqgPu7yif6Au